explain an integrated cost leadership and differentiation strategy. what is one risk of that strategy?
answer with no more than 3 or 4 sentences.
Integrated cost leadership and differentiation strategy is business level plan to produce goods or services with strong focus on both differentiation (unique characteristics the customer values) and cost (product is offered at the lower cost) i.e. where differentiated products or services are offered in market at low cost.
Risk:
The product or service offered might be not offer sufficient value (in both term cost and differentiation) which also called as stuck in middle. This will not yield any sufficient advantage for the product or services.
